On Sun, Dec 27, 2009 at 07:49:14PM -0800, Bruce Korb wrote: > If you generate the option code with new templates and run against old > library, you will have a conflict. The library will reject the new code. > The new library will accept a program generated against old templates > and linked against the old library. Or, I should say it is supposed to. > I do not validate this every time. It has worked previously and I've not > invalidated any data structures in a looooong time.
In that case the Debian maintainer should have indicated that with the shlibs system. The problem is that I now get a Depends that says "libopts25", while I should have gotton "libopts25 (>= 1:5.10)".
